Why Your XJ Might Need a New Radiator

The cooling system in your 2000 Jeep Cherokee is vital, especially given the demands placed on these vehicles, whether daily driving or conquering challenging terrain. Over time, radiators can degrade, leading to serious engine problems if not addressed promptly. Recognizing the signs early is key.

Common culprits for radiator failure include corrosion, mineral deposits from old coolant, and physical damage from trail debris or minor accidents. The plastic end tanks, common on many OEM radiators, are also prone to cracking with age and heat cycles.

Signs of a Failing Jeep Cherokee Radiator

Keep an eye out for these indicators that your XJ’s cooling system might be compromised. Catching them early can prevent more costly engine damage down the line.

  • Overheating: The most obvious sign. Your temperature gauge consistently reads high, especially under load or in traffic.
  • Coolant Leaks: Puddles of green, orange, or pink fluid under your Jeep, or a noticeable drop in your coolant reservoir level.
  • Discolored or Rusty Coolant: If your coolant looks muddy, rusty, or has debris floating in it, it indicates internal corrosion and breakdown.
  • Fins and Tubes Damage: Visibly bent, clogged, or corroded radiator fins reduce cooling efficiency.
  • Cracked Plastic End Tanks: A common failure point on older OEM radiators, leading to slow or sudden leaks.

 

Choosing the Right Radiator for Your 2000 Jeep Cherokee

When it comes to selecting a new radiator, you have several options. Making the right choice can significantly impact your XJ’s cooling performance and longevity, especially for off-road use. Don’t just grab the cheapest one; consider your driving style.

For most daily drivers, a quality OEM-style replacement will suffice. However, if you regularly wheel your XJ, tow, or live in a hot climate, upgrading to an all-aluminum, multi-row radiator is a wise investment. These offer superior heat dissipation and durability compared to the stock plastic/aluminum units.

OEM vs. Aftermarket vs. Upgraded Performance

Understanding the differences will help you make an informed decision for your specific needs.

  • OEM-Style (Plastic/Aluminum): Affordable and a direct fit. Good for stock applications, but the plastic end tanks remain a potential weak point over time.
  • Aftermarket All-Aluminum (2-Row or 3-Row): A popular upgrade for off-roaders and those seeking enhanced cooling. They eliminate the plastic end tanks and offer more cooling capacity. Brands like CSF, Mishimoto, or Champion are well-regarded.
  • Heavy-Duty/Performance: Often 3-row designs with larger tubes, designed for extreme conditions. Essential if you’re running forced induction, heavy armor, or frequently tackling challenging trails in desert heat.

Always ensure the radiator you choose is specifically designed for your 2000 Jeep Cherokee radiator replacement. Verify the transmission type (automatic or manual) as automatic transmissions require integrated transmission fluid cooler lines.

 

Essential Tools and Materials for the Job

Before you dive under the hood, gather all your tools and materials. Having everything ready will make the process smoother and prevent unnecessary delays. Safety should always be your top priority.

You’ll need basic hand tools, specialty items for fluid handling, and replacement parts. Don’t forget proper personal protective equipment (PPE).

Tools List

  1. Socket Wrench Set: Various sizes, including 10mm, 13mm, 15mm.
  2. Extension Bars and Swivel Joint: Handy for reaching awkward bolts.
  3. Pliers: For hose clamps (slip-joint and potentially specialized hose clamp pliers).
  4. Screwdrivers: Flathead and Phillips.
  5. Torque Wrench: For ensuring proper bolt tightness on critical components.
  6. Drain Pan: Large enough to hold all the coolant (at least 3 gallons).
  7. Funnel: For refilling coolant, an air-purge funnel is highly recommended.
  8. Bucket/Container: For collecting old transmission fluid if applicable.
  9. Wire Brush: For cleaning bolt threads.
  10. Rags/Shop Towels: For inevitable spills.
  11. Utility Knife: For cutting old hoses if they’re stuck.
  12. Flashlight or Headlamp: For better visibility.

Materials and Parts

  1. New Radiator: The star of the show, chosen carefully.
  2. Fresh Coolant: Approximately 2-3 gallons of HOAT (Hybrid Organic Acid Technology) coolant, specifically formulated for Chrysler/Jeep vehicles, mixed 50/50 with distilled water. Check your owner’s manual for specific requirements.
  3. New Radiator Hoses: Upper and lower. It’s cheap insurance to replace these now.
  4. New Hose Clamps: Worm-drive clamps are often preferred over spring clamps for better sealing.
  5. Thermostat and Gasket: Another inexpensive “while you’re in there” replacement.
  6. Transmission Fluid (if automatic): Have some fresh ATF+4 on hand to top off if you lose any.
  7. Dielectric Grease: For electrical connections.
  8. Thread Sealant/Teflon Tape: For draincocks or sensor threads if needed.

 

Safety First: Preparing for the Radiator Swap

Before you even think about loosening a bolt, prioritize safety. Working with hot engines, pressurized cooling systems, and hazardous fluids requires caution. This isn’t just a garage job; it’s a critical maintenance step for your off-road rig.

Always ensure your workspace is well-lit and ventilated. Never rush the process, especially when dealing with fluids or hot components. If you’re out on the trail and facing an emergency radiator repair, take extra precautions regarding terrain, sunlight, and potential wildlife.

Crucial Safety Steps

  • Let the Engine Cool: NEVER work on a hot cooling system. Allow the engine to cool completely, ideally overnight. Pressurized hot coolant can cause severe burns.
  • Disconnect the Battery: Disconnect the negative battery terminal to prevent accidental fan activation or electrical shorts.
  • Wear PPE: Safety glasses, gloves, and old clothes are a must. Coolant is toxic.
  • Chock Wheels: If you’re lifting the front end, use jack stands and chock the rear wheels. Even on a flat surface, chocking adds stability.
  • Proper Fluid Disposal: Collect all old coolant in a sealed container and dispose of it responsibly at an automotive shop or recycling center. Do NOT pour it down the drain or onto the ground.
  • Read Your Manual: Consult your Jeep’s owner’s manual or a service manual for specific torque specifications and procedures.

 

Step-by-Step: Performing the 2000 Jeep Cherokee Radiator Replacement

Now that you’re prepped and ready, let’s get down to business. This guide breaks down the process into manageable steps, making it easier to follow along. Take your time, double-check your work, and don’t hesitate to refer to diagrams if you get stuck.

1. Drain the Cooling System

This is the first and most crucial step. Ensure your drain pan is in position and large enough.

  1. Place your large drain pan directly under the radiator drain cock (petcock), usually located on the bottom passenger side of the radiator.
  2. Carefully open the drain cock. If it’s stiff, use a pair of pliers, but be gentle as they can be fragile.
  3. Remove the radiator cap to allow air to enter the system, speeding up the draining process.
  4. Allow all the coolant to drain completely. This can take 15-20 minutes.

2. Remove the Fan Shroud and Fan Assembly

Accessing the radiator requires clearing some space. This involves the fan shroud and potentially the mechanical fan or electric fan.

  1. Disconnect the electrical connector for the electric fan (passenger side).
  2. Remove the bolts securing the fan shroud to the radiator (usually 4-6 bolts). Some shrouds may have clips.
  3. For mechanical fan XJs: You may need to remove the fan clutch and fan blade assembly for better access. This often requires a special fan clutch wrench set. For many, simply removing the shroud and carefully maneuvering the fan is enough.
  4. Carefully lift the shroud and fan assembly out of the engine bay.

3. Disconnect Hoses and Transmission Lines

These connections secure the radiator to the rest of the cooling and transmission systems.

  1. Loosen the clamps on the upper and lower radiator hoses.
  2. Twist and pull the hoses off the radiator outlets. Be prepared for some residual coolant to spill.
  3. If your XJ has an automatic transmission, disconnect the two transmission cooler lines from the bottom of the radiator. Use a wrench (often 1/2″ or 13mm) and have a small bucket ready for any transmission fluid drips.
  4. Plug the transmission lines with small caps or clean rags to prevent fluid loss and contamination.

4. Remove Radiator Mounting Hardware

The radiator is held in place by a few bolts and possibly some clips.

  1. Locate and remove the two bolts (often 13mm) that secure the top of the radiator to the radiator support.
  2. Carefully inspect for any additional clips or brackets that might be holding the radiator in place.

5. Extract the Old Radiator

With everything disconnected, the old radiator is ready to come out.

  1. Gently lift the radiator straight up and out of the engine bay. It might be a snug fit.
  2. Be careful not to damage the AC condenser, which sits in front of the radiator.
  3. Once out, compare it to your new radiator to ensure they are identical in size and connection points.

6. Inspect and Clean the Area

Before installing the new unit, it’s a great time for some preventative maintenance.

  1. Inspect the radiator support, AC condenser, and other nearby components for damage or corrosion.
  2. Clean any debris, dirt, or old coolant residue from the area.
  3. Consider replacing the thermostat and gasket now, as access is easy.

7. Install the New Radiator

Installation is essentially the reverse of removal.

  1. Carefully lower the new radiator into position, ensuring it seats correctly in the lower mounting bushings.
  2. Install the two top mounting bolts and tighten them securely (refer to torque specs if available, typically around 15-20 ft-lbs).
  3. Reconnect the transmission cooler lines to the new radiator. Ensure a tight seal to prevent leaks.
  4. Install the new upper and lower radiator hoses with new clamps. Ensure they are fully seated and clamps are tight.

8. Reinstall Fan Assembly and Shroud

Put the cooling fan components back in place.

  1. Carefully lower the fan shroud and fan assembly back into position.
  2. Secure the fan shroud with its bolts or clips.
  3. Reconnect the electric fan’s electrical connector.

9. Refill the Cooling System

This step requires patience to properly “burp” the system and remove air.

  1. With the radiator drain cock closed and the radiator cap off, slowly pour the 50/50 coolant mixture into the radiator.
  2. Use an air-purge funnel (often called a spill-free funnel) to help prevent air pockets. Fill until the coolant level stabilizes.
  3. Start the engine with the radiator cap still off (or funnel attached). Turn the heater on full blast (hot, not AC) to open the heater core.
  4. Allow the engine to warm up to operating temperature. You should see bubbles rising as air escapes. Squeeze the upper and lower radiator hoses gently to help push air out.
  5. Monitor the coolant level in the funnel/radiator, topping off as needed.
  6. Once the thermostat opens and the fans kick on, and no more bubbles appear, remove the funnel and replace the radiator cap.
  7. Fill the overflow reservoir to the “COLD” mark.

10. Final Checks and Test Drive

Before hitting the road or trail, perform these critical checks.

  1. With the engine off, visually inspect all hose connections, transmission lines, and the radiator itself for any signs of leaks.
  2. Double-check all bolts and clamps for tightness.
  3. Reconnect the negative battery terminal.
  4. Take your Jeep for a short test drive, carefully monitoring the temperature gauge. Drive both on the highway and in stop-and-go traffic.
  5. After the test drive and once the engine has cooled, check the coolant level in the overflow reservoir and top off if necessary.

Ongoing Checks

Make these a part of your regular maintenance routine, especially before any extended off-road trips.

  • Regular Coolant Level Checks: Check your overflow reservoir weekly for the first month, then monthly.
  • Leak Detection: Periodically inspect under the hood and beneath your Jeep for any new leaks.
  • Coolant Condition: Note the color and clarity of your coolant. If it starts to look dirty, consider a flush.

What If It Still Overheats?

If your XJ still runs hot after a new radiator, don’t panic. It’s usually one of a few common culprits.

  • Air Pockets: The most common issue. The system might still have air trapped. Repeat the bleeding process with the air-purge funnel.
  • Faulty Thermostat: Even new parts can be defective. A stuck-closed thermostat will prevent coolant circulation.
  • Water Pump Failure: If the water pump impeller is corroded or the bearing is failing, it won’t circulate coolant effectively.
  • Clogged Heater Core: Can sometimes trap air or restrict flow, though less likely to cause severe overheating.
  • Fan Issues: Check if your mechanical fan clutch is engaging properly or if your electric fan is kicking on at the right temperature.
  • Head Gasket Issues: The worst-case scenario. If all else fails, a blown head gasket can push exhaust gases into the cooling system, causing overheating.

How long does a 2000 Jeep Cherokee radiator replacement typically take for a DIYer?

For an experienced DIYer, this job can take 2-4 hours. If you’re new to working on cooling systems or encounter seized bolts, plan for 4-6 hours. Having all your tools ready and a clean workspace will significantly speed up the process.

What kind of coolant should I use in my 2000 Jeep Cherokee XJ?

Your 2000 Jeep Cherokee requires HOAT (Hybrid Organic Acid Technology) coolant, typically dyed orange or pink. Always check your owner’s manual for the specific Mopar or equivalent specification. Using the wrong type of coolant can lead to corrosion and system damage.

Do I need to replace the thermostat when I replace the radiator?

While not strictly mandatory, it is highly recommended to replace the thermostat and its gasket during a radiator replacement. It’s an inexpensive part, and you already have easy access to it. A new thermostat ensures optimal engine temperature regulation and prevents potential issues with an old, sticking unit.

Can I drive my Jeep Cherokee with a leaking radiator?

No, driving with a leaking radiator is extremely risky and can lead to severe engine damage, such as a blown head gasket or a cracked engine block, due to overheating. Address any coolant leaks immediately. If you’re on the trail and get a leak, try temporary fixes only to get to safety, and always carry extra water for emergency top-offs.

What’s the benefit of an all-aluminum radiator for off-roading?

All-aluminum radiators offer superior heat dissipation and durability compared to stock plastic/aluminum units. The absence of plastic end tanks eliminates a common failure point, and the all-metal construction is more robust against vibrations and minor impacts encountered during off-road driving. This translates to more reliable cooling in demanding conditions.
